// turn tar(1) style args like `C` into the more verbose things like `cwd`const argmap = new Map([    ['C', 'cwd'],    ['f', 'file'],    ['z', 'gzip'],    ['P', 'preservePaths'],    ['U', 'unlink'],    ['strip-components', 'strip'],    ['stripComponents', 'strip'],    ['keep-newer', 'newer'],    ['keepNewer', 'newer'],    ['keep-newer-files', 'newer'],    ['keepNewerFiles', 'newer'],    ['k', 'keep'],    ['keep-existing', 'keep'],    ['keepExisting', 'keep'],    ['m', 'noMtime'],    ['no-mtime', 'noMtime'],    ['p', 'preserveOwner'],    ['L', 'follow'],    ['h', 'follow'],    ['onentry', 'onReadEntry'],]);export const isSyncFile = (o) => !!o.sync && !!o.file;export const isAsyncFile = (o) => !o.sync && !!o.file;export const isSyncNoFile = (o) => !!o.sync && !o.file;export const isAsyncNoFile = (o) => !o.sync && !o.file;export const isSync = (o) => !!o.sync;export const isAsync = (o) => !o.sync;export const isFile = (o) => !!o.file;export const isNoFile = (o) => !o.file;const dealiasKey = (k) => {    const d = argmap.get(k);    if (d)        return d;    return k;};export const dealias = (opt = {}) => {    if (!opt)        return {};    const result = {};    for (const [key, v] of Object.entries(opt)) {        // TS doesn't know that aliases are going to always be the same type        const k = dealiasKey(key);        result[k] = v;    }    // affordance for deprecated noChmod -> chmod    if (result.chmod === undefined && result.noChmod === false) {        result.chmod = true;    }    delete result.noChmod;    return result;};//# sourceMappingURL=options.js.map
